Description
The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to cause DoS condition on the target system.
The weakness exists in the elf_object_p function of the elfcode.h source code in the GNU Binutils binary file descriptor library due to integer overflow condition. A remote attacker can submit a specially crafted ELF file, trigger memory corruption and cause the service to crash.
